# Settings: ORM migration (Project Tangleroot)
# New team members: this module bridges the legacy Hexmapper ORM
# and the new repository layer. Do not add models to the old mapper;
# everything new goes through repositories. The legacy layer stays
# frozen until the Q3 cutover. Dual-write is ON in staging only —
# never enable it in prod without sign-off. Both layers share one
# staging database, reachable via the string below.

primary connection of kawig-yagap = redis://oliael_svc:JD@db-e0e2.lumicio.internal:5432/wenax

☐ **Badge migration — contractors.** We're switching from the old Gatewise fobs to the new Ardent tap cards this month, so your old fob will stop working pretty soon. Swing by the facilities hatch on day one to swap it — takes two minutes. Until your new card is printed, you can get through the main doors with the temporary code below.

door code, tajof-kageg: bdg-QVDCE-3

# Stormcaller Fan-out — Environments

Stormcaller pushes weather alerts from the Nessfield ingest tier to downstream subscribers. Three environments: dev, staging, prod. Dev uses synthetic alert feeds only. Staging mirrors prod topology at one-third scale; prod runs six fan-out workers behind the Quillgate broker. Secrets rotate quarterly; staging and prod do not share credentials. Network egress is restricted to subscriber endpoints on the allowlist. The prod worker configuration currently in effect is as follows.

settings of fajog-hahif:
[sorax]
port = 7000
region = upper-2
host = sorax.nelvroworks.corp
timeout_ms = 3000
retries = 4

Hey Priva,

Quick heads-up before Friday's DR drill for the Inkmill markdown pipeline: we'll restore the renderer config from the cold backup, so you'll need the escrow credentials handy. Grab a coffee first — the restore takes a while. For the sealed vault copy, the recovery passphrase is below.

recovery phrase for kahop-kahap: istys-novdor-joreth-silir-eliys